I was cruising the blogosphere, and as I was passing over StuBarne’s Full.Body.Transplant my mind turned to Army characters. I rarely play them, being addicted to Curve decks as I am.

Manhunters and Anti-Green Lanterns are obviously an exception to my curve addiction.

Of course, any time my thoughts turn to my beloved red robots, I cry a little inside that we’ve never been able to really make a Curve Manhunter deck. Sure, Curve Sentinels wreaked havoc, but what about DC’s robotic menace?

All of this took me to DocX’s search engine (donate, you fools!) and well, did you know there’s over a dozen Army characters out there that hit the deck at 4 or higher?

At 4:

  • Elimination Protocol @ OMAC Robot (Checkmate)
  • Manhunter Excavator (Manhunters)
  • Bloodthirsty Werewolves (Thule Society)
  • Lunatic Legionnaires (Kree)
  • Robot Enforcer (Doom)
  • Ultron (Doom)
  • Sentinel Mk IV (Sentinel)
  • Sentinel Mk V (Sentinel)
  • Sentinel Mk VI (Sentinel)

At 5:

  • Annihilation Protocol @ OMAC Robot (Checkmate)
  • Manhunter Giant (Manhunters)
  • Kreigaffes (Thule Society)
  • Kree Public Accusers (Kree)
  • Ultron @ Ultron 11 (Doom)
  • Robot Destroyer (Doom)

So how’s that for a kicker? Not only do the Sentinels miss out on a 5-drop Army character, they’re not even the team with the most Army options at 4+.  Doom wins out.
